What is real estate investing?

Real estate investing involves purchasing properties to generate income or profit. There are various means to achieve this goal.

You can rent out residential or commercial properties. Another choice is flipping houses. Finally, you invest in real estate investment trusts (REITs).

How It Works

When you invest in real estate, you’re typically looking to generate rental income. Another strategy is to sell the property at a higher price than what you paid.

The value of real estate can appreciate over time, providing you with potential gains. Additionally, many investors leverage financing to buy properties, which allows them to maximize their returns.

Types of Real Estate Investments

1. Residential Properties

What They Are: These include single-family homes, apartments, and condominiums.

Why They Matter: Residential properties are often easier to understand for first-time investors, and the rental demand is stable. They can offer consistent cash flow and long-term appreciation.

2. Commercial Properties

What They Are: There are different types of commercial real estate properties. Some examples include office buildings, retail spaces, warehouses, and industrial properties.

There is also specialized property, which includes medical offices and data centers. Moreover, mixed-use properties that have more than one type of commercial real estate are becoming increasingly popular.

Why They Matter: Commercial real estate typically offers higher rental yields and longer lease terms. Nonetheless, they need more capital and management skills.

3. Real Estate Investment Trusts (REITs)

What They Are: Real Estate Investment Trusts (REITs) are companies that own or finance income-producing real estate. REITs are traded on major stock exchanges. This gives investors a way to invest in real estate without having to buy or manage any property.

Why They Matter: Investing in REITs lets you own a share of a diversified real estate portfolio. You don’t have to buy properties directly. They offer liquidity and are easier to manage.

4. House Flipping

What It Is: This strategy involves buying properties in distress, renovating them, and then selling them for a profit.

To avoid potential losses in real estate investing, it’s important to understand the renovation steps.

You should also be aware of any associated expenses. Additionally, know the required amount of capital.

Why It Matters: Flipping can yield high returns in a short period. Still, it also carries significant risks. These risks include market fluctuations and unexpected renovation costs.

Benefits of Real Estate Investment

1. Passive Income

What It Is: Rental properties can offer a consistent income stream.

Why It Matters: This passive income can help you cover expenses, save for retirement, or reinvest in extra properties.

2. Appreciation

What It Is: Real estate tends to appreciate in value over time.

Why It Matters: As property values increase, your equity increases too. This lets you sell for a profit. You can also borrow against the property for other investments.

3. Tax Benefits

What They Are: Real estate investors can take advantage of various tax deductions. Examples include mortgage interest, property depreciation, and property taxes.

Why It Matters: These tax benefits can help increase your overall return on investment and improve cash flow.

4. Diversification

What It Is: Investing in real estate can diversify your investment portfolio.

Why It Matters: Real estate often behaves differently than stocks and bonds, providing a hedge against market volatility.

5. Control Over Investment

What It Is: Real estate lets you actively manage and influence your investment.

Why It Matters: You can make decisions about renovations, property management, and rental rates, which can directly affect your returns.

How to Start Investing in Real Estate?

1. Educate Yourself

What It Is: Take the time to learn about real estate investing through books, courses, and online resources.

Why It Matters: The more you know, the better equipped you’ll be to make informed decisions and avoid costly mistakes.

2. Define Your Investment Strategy

What It Is: Decide whether you want to focus on residential or commercial properties, flipping, or investing in REITs.

Why It Matters: Having a clear strategy will guide your research, financial planning, and property choice.

3. Assess Your Finances

What It Is: Evaluate your current financial situation, including savings, income, and debt.

Why It Matters: Understand your finances to decide how much you can afford to invest. You can also find out if you need financing.

4. Create a Budget

What It Is: Develop a budget that includes your investment costs, ongoing expenses, and emergency funds.

Why It Matters: A solid budget will help you manage cash flow and prepare for unexpected expenses.

5. Get Pre-Approved for Financing

What It Is: If you plan to finance your investment, seek pre-approval for a mortgage or loan.

Why It Matters: Being pre-approved gives you a clear idea of your budget and strengthens your position when making offers.

6. Start Your Property Search

What It Is: Look for properties that fit your investment strategy, budget, and desired location.

Why It Matters: Be thorough in your search. Consider working with a real estate agent who specializes in investment properties.

7. Conduct Due Diligence

What It Is: Once you find a potential property, conduct a thorough inspection and analyze its financial.

Why It Matters: This will help you find any potential issues that affect your investment’s profitability.

8. Make an Offer

What It Is: If everything checks out, make an offer on the property.

Why It Matters: Your offer should be based on your research and analysis of the property’s value.

9. Close the Deal

What It Is: If your offer is accepted, work with a lawyer and real estate agent to finish the buy.

Why It’s Important: Closing the deal is a critical step. It involves legal and financial transactions. These are necessary to transfer ownership.

10. Manage Your Investment

What It Is: Once you own the property, you can manage it yourself or hire a property management company.

Why It Matters: Effective management will help maximize your investment returns and keep the property’s condition.
